The Digital Shift: What Can You Do Online?
Norway's digital infrastructure is amongst the most robust in Europe. Through the main Statens vegvesen portal (typically accessed through the safe ID-porten login system, such as MinID or BankID), drivers can finish many tasks without ever stepping foot in a government office.
Key Online Services Available:
- Applying for a Learner's Permit: Submitting the preliminary application before beginning compulsory training.
- Reserving Tests: Scheduling both the theoretical exam (theory test) and the practical driving test.
- License Tracking: Monitoring the status of a physical license production and delivery.
- Digital Driving License App: Accessing a legally legitimate digital variation of the license on a smartphone.
- Foreign License Exchange: Initiating the procedure to transform a qualified worldwide license to a Norwegian one.
Step-by-Step: Getting a New Driver's License in Norway
For novice drivers, the journey starts online. While the real driving lessons and tests must take place face to face, the administrative pipeline is totally digital.
1. The Initial Online Application
Before signing up for Gyldig Norsk FøRerkort driving school, the applicant should log into the Statens vegvesen site and send a digital application for a learner's license (førerkortveileder).
- Health Certificate: Depending on the license category (e.g., basic B for vehicles, or industrial classifications), a medical certificate might need to be submitted or sent by a doctor Norsk Førerkort På Nett digitally.
- Background Check: The cops perform a routine background check digitally to make sure the applicant meets the character requirements for driving.
2. Necessary Training Steps
As soon as the application is approved online, the student needs to complete a number of mandatory training modules:
- Traffic fundamental course (Trafikalt grunnkurs)-- mandatory for those under 25.
- Very first help training and night driving presentations.
- Practical driving lessons with a licensed traffic school.
- Threat training on a track (veikurs and sikkerhetskurs på bane).
3. Booking Theory and Practical Exams
As soon as training is complete, the student utilizes the online portal to:
- Pay the required test charges.
- Schedule a time slot for the computer-based theory examination (teoritentamen).
- Schedule the practical driving test (praktisk prøve) once the theory test is effectively passed.

Expats and global workers moving to Norway frequently deal with strict due dates concerning their foreign licenses. Depending on the providing nation, a conversion might be required within a specific timeframe of residency.
The Exchange Process:
- Log in to Statens vegvesen: Access the "Your Page" (Din side) website using BankID.
- Submit an Application for Exchange: Select the choice for exchanging a foreign driving license.
- Upload Documentation: Provide scans of the current legitimate foreign license, residency permits, and a passport-style picture if asked for.
- Reserve an Appointment: While the application begins online, many applicants will need to check out a traffic station (trafikkstasjon) face to face to submit their physical foreign license and have their identity verified.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I take the Norwegian theory test online from home?
No. While you can schedule and pay for the theory test online, the actual exam should be taken in individual at a main Statens vegvesen traffic station on a protected computer terminal.
2. Is the digital chauffeur's license app legitimate beyond Norway?
No. The digital driving license found in the Bestill Et Norsk Førerkort app is just legally legitimate within Norway. When driving in other nations, you should bring your physical plastic license card.
3. How do I log in to the Norwegian roads administration website?
You will require an electronic ID with a high security level, such as BankID, Buypass, or MinID. These are standard digital qualifications utilized across all Norwegian public sector services.
4. What takes place to my foreign driver's license when I exchange it?
When you exchange a non-EU/EEA license for a Norwegian one, you typically need to surrender your initial physical license to the authorities. For licenses issued within the EU/EEA, the guidelines may differ, but you will normally be directed through the specific requirements through the online portal.
5. How long does it take for a physical driver's license to get here in the mail?
Once you have actually passed your practical test or bought a renewal online, the physical card is typically manufactured and delivered to your signed up home address within 1 to 2 weeks. You can monitor the production status on your digital profile.
